Pretty rookie question but couldn't find an obvious answer while searching - I plan to order the TF100 for sure, but curious about which add-ons as I know some tests are more or less critical depending on your pool's construction. In my case we're going vinyl, so are there tests I want to make sure I have vs some that I will never need?

I for sure want to pick up something for salt testing; I am making an assumption on price alone that the K-1766 is better than test strips - is that the case, or are the results just as accurate but it's twice the price because I'll get twice as many tests out of it?

Should I expect to have to add borates/Borax and thus do I need the test strips for that?

Anything else specific for vinyl/SWG pools I need to consider before I order?
 
The TF100 with the K1766 is all you need. Adding the Speedstir makes testing easier.

The K1766 is accurate. Salt test strips, well, you are never sure if they have been contaminated, moisture in the air has altered them, etc.

Should I expect to have to add borates/Borax and thus do I need the test strips for that?

Borates (added as an additional buffer) are purely optional and usually not required. Don't worry about them for now.

A little bit of Borax might be required occasionally to increase pH, but the amounts needed for that are so small that you don't have to worry about testing for borates.
